Guiding
Buyers Through Desert-Specific Considerations
Property
Conditions and Infrastructure
Desert homes often rely on septic
systems, wells, solar power, or propane. These systems can be unfamiliar to
many buyers. A Twentynine Palms realtor explains how these features work and
helps coordinate inspections to ensure everything is in good condition before
closing.
Climate
and Maintenance Factors
Extreme heat, wind, and sand can
impact roofs, HVAC systems, and insulation. Local realtors know what red flags
to watch for during property tours and inspections, helping buyers avoid costly
repairs in the future.
